To secure the job, she must pass a final corporate test: a family weekend getaway in Valle de Bravo TMDB. Lu strikes a deal with Javier YouTube. In exchange for total freedom to host loud parties, he agrees to pose as her teenage son YouTube. The story follows Lu (Ludwika Paleta), a woman in her 40s who discovers her long-term partner has been unfaithful. Determined to restart her life and land a competitive dream job that requires her to be a "family woman," she finds herself in a bind.
